ALM28 Virtual Conference organised by the University of Hamburg
This year you are all welcome to the 28th ALM conference which will be virtual and hosted by colleagues at the University of Hamburg.
The conference will run from 5th – 7th July 2021.
The theme of the conference is:
Numeracy and Vulnerability
We will present a wide range of contributions relating to the issue of Numeracy and Vulnerability : finance and consumption, work and family, health (e.g. context Covid 19) or digitalisation.
The site will be regularly updated as more details about the conference are confirmed.
The following key note speakers are confirmed:
- The general relationship between numeracy and vulnerability
keynote by Anke Grotlüschen - Current and future numeracy challenges related to digitalisation
keynote by Suzanne Smythe - Climate change and mathematics education
pre-recorded webinar by Chris Budd with discussion afterward - Financial numeracy
keynote by José Julián Cao-Alvira - The international reproduction of vulnerability in numeracy assessments
keynote by Gelsa Knijnik

Welcome to ALM!
We are delighted you are interested in our work. We are an international forum for research into Adults Learning Mathematics at all levels. Founded in 1992, our membership now extends across Europe, the Americas, and Australasia, and includes the leading figures in mathematics education research, policy and practice, many numeracy practitioners, and postgraduate researchers.Our annual conferences offer those working with adults learning mathematics unique opportunities to present practical experiences, new thinking and research within a supportive and friendly environment. The conferences also offer opportunities to develop your professional network in this special interest group. Conference proceedings are published annually, along with an International Journal of peer reviewed papers.We invite you to browse our list of on-line publications and consider joining us at our next conference to share your ideas with others working in this field. ALM 2020/21 Virtual Seminar Series
The ALM 2020/2021 virtual seminars series has been completed after 7 inspiring and well-visited seminars by, respectively, the Irish Maths Week, Keiko Yasukawa, Jeff Evans, Linda Ahl, Peter Liljedahl, Marta Civil, Javier Díez-Palomar, and Kees Hoogland.
